首页 > 解决方案 > 查询最大值

问题描述

如何查询各部门工资最高的职位:

Employment    Salary    Department
Alex          10000       Sales
Joe           20000       Sales 
Chris         30000       Mar
Tony          40000       Mar

期望的输出

Employment    Salary     Department
Joe           20000        Sales
Tony          40000        Mar

标签: pythonpandas

解决方案


您可以先按部门分组,然后申请.max()

print(df.groupby(['Department'], as_index=False).max())

推荐阅读